DAUKSCH, J.
This is an appeal from convictions for Robbery, Trespass and Battery.
Appellant claims it is violative of double jeopardy rights for him to have been convicted of both robbery and battery because the battery, under the facts of this case, was inherent in the commission of the robbery. We agree.
Appellant was seen stealing clothes from a store and was confronted by a security guard. After pushing the guard appellant fled and was later caught...
